用SQL自定义函数统计字逗号分隔符的字符总个数 |
本文标签:SQL 函数 如果SQL数据库需要统计某条记录,某个字段中用逗号分开后的字符个数,如某记录某段的内容如下:a,b,c,d,e,f ,g 统计的结果应该为: 7 ,那么,这个SQL自定义函数要如何写呢?下面将为您示例: sql function: CREATE FUNCTION [dbo].[f_count_sub_string] declare @i int declare @total int declare @num int while @i<=@total return @num 使用方法: select dbo.f_count_sub_string(a,b,c,d,e,f,g,,) |